Education AND Lifelong Cognitive Activities build Cognitive Reserve and Delay Memory Loss

In a recently published scientific study (see Hall C, et al “Cognitive activities delay onset of memory decline in persons who develop dementia” Neurology 2009; 73: 356-361), Hall and colleagues examined how education and stimulating activities may interact to contribute to cognitive reserve. The study involved 488 initially healthy people, average age 79, who brain teasers job interviewenrolled in the Bronx Aging Study between 1980 and 1983. These individuals were followed for 5 years with assessments every 12 to 18 months (starting in 1980). At the start of the study, all participants were asked how many cognitive activities (reading, writing, crossword puzzles, board or card games, group discussions, or playing music) they participated in and for how many days a week. Researchers were able to evaluate the impact of self-reported participation these activities on the onset of accelerated memory decline in 101 individuals who developed dementia during the study.

Results showed that for every “activity day” (participation in one activity for one day a week) the subjects engaged in, they delayed for about two months the onset of rapid memory loss associated with dementia. Interestingly, the positive effect of brain-stimulating activities in this study appeared to be independent of a person’s level of education.

This is great news as it suggests that it is never too late to try to build up brain reserve. The more brain stimulating activities one does and the more often, the better for a stronger cognitive reserve.

The cognitive reserve hypothesis suggests that individuals with more cognitive reserve can experience more Alzheimer’s disease pathology in the brain (more plaques and tangles) without developing Alzheimer’s disease symptoms.

How does that work? Scientists are not sure but two possibilities are considered.
1. One is that more cognitive reserve means more brain reserve, that is more neurons and connections between neurons.
2. Another possibility is that more cognitive reserve means more compensatory processes (see my previous post “Education builds Cognitive Reserve for Alzheimers Disease Protection” for more details.)

What You Can do to Improve Memory (and Why It Deteriorates in Old Age)

After about age 50, most people begin to experience a decline in memory capability. Why is that? One obvious answer is that the small arteries of the brain begin to clog up, often as a result of a lifetime of eating the wrong things and a lack of exercise. If that lifetime has been stressful, many neurons may have been killed by stress hormones. Given theImprove Memory Bill Klemm most recent scientific literature, reviewed in my book Thank You, Brain, For All You Remember. What You Forgot Was My Fault, dead neurons can’t be replaced, except in the hippocampus, which is fortunate for memory because the hippocampus is essential for making certain kinds of memories permanent. Another cause is incipient Alzheimer’s disease; autopsies show that many people have the lesions of the disease but have never shown symptoms, presumably because a lifetime of exceptional mental activity has built up a “cognitive reserve.”

So is there anything you can do about it besides exercise like crazy, eat healthy foods that you don’t like all that much, pop your statin pills, and take up yoga?

Yes. In short: focus, focus, focus.
